This magazine project explores the relationship between photography and modern design through a cohesive, multi-page editorial layout. Titled Framing Creativity, the publication combines strong typographic hierarchy with carefully curated imagery to communicate how photography influences visual storytelling.
The design focuses on clarity and structure, using grid systems to organize content while maintaining a dynamic and engaging reading experience. High-contrast black-and-white visuals reinforce the theme, allowing imagery and type to work together seamlessly. Pull quotes, bold headlines, and varied layouts create rhythm across spreads, guiding the viewer through the narrative.
Overall, the project demonstrates an understanding of editorial design principles, balancing aesthetic impact with functional readability while highlighting the powerful role photography plays in shaping modern creative work.
